Capsol expands partner ecosystem with Everllence to strengthen carbon capture platform

Oslo (Norway), November 10, 2025 - Capsol Technologies ASA today announced a

strategic cooperation agreement with Everllence (formerly MAN Energy Solutions)

to integrate compression and expansion equipment with the CapsolEoP[®] solution.

The aim is to qualify and standardize equipment packages tailored to Capsol's

carbon capture technology. This will simplify procurement for project

developers, lower costs, and shorten time from investment decision to operation.

Based on joint testing and development, the partnership will further strengthen

the attractiveness of CapsolEoP[®], which typically delivers 20-60% lower

levelized capture costs than amine-based solutions.

"Working with leading equipment providers is part of our strategy to make carbon

capture easier to buy. Within our pipeline of large carbon capture projects, for

example in biomass and cement, CapsolEoP[®] requires equipment for efficient,

high-capacity flue gas handling. By combining Everllence MAX1 axial compressors

and axial expanders with our capture technology, we will strengthen our

offering," said Cato Christiansen, Chief Technology Officer, Capsol Technologies

ASA.

Everllence brings experience from more than 25 large carbon compression projects

across power generation, chemicals, refineries, and cement. The collaboration

builds on CapsolGo[®] demonstration campaign tests and also includes joint sales

and marketing efforts.

"The combination of our axial compressor and expander portfolio with Capsol's

hot potassium-based capture technology offers a clear path to robust, energy

-efficient flue-gas handling," said Dennis Többen, Head of Product Management

Industries, Everllence. "Through this collaboration, we will generate the

qualification data, integration guidelines and design envelopes that enable

developers and EPCs to scale reliable, cost-effective carbon capture solutions."

Capsol is building an ecosystem of partners to support emitters throughout the

project lifecycle - from feasibility and demonstration to full-scale operations.

As communicated in the Q2 2025 report, several strategic partnership processes

are progressing steadily.

About Everllence

Everllence (formerly MAN Energy Solutions) is a leading provider of propulsion,

decarbonization and efficiency solutions for shipping, the energy economy and

industry. True to our motto - 'Moving big things to zero' - we help key

industries in the global economy to reduce hard-to-abate emissions. Our

technologies have a measurable impact on the success of the global energy

transition. Headquartered in Germany, Everllence employs some 15,000 people at

over 140 sites globally. Our after-sales brand, Everllence PrimeServ, also

supports our customers through its worldwide service-center network.

About Capsol Technologies

Capsol Technologies ASA is a carbon capture technology provider with a goal of

accelerating the transition to a net zero future. The technology combines

inherent heat recovery and generation in a stand-alone unit based on a proven

and safe solvent. Capsol's technology is licensed either directly to customers

or through industrial partners globally. Key segments include cement, biomass,

energy-from-waste and gas turbines. Capsol Technologies is listed on Euronext

Oslo Børs (ticker: CAPSL). For more information visit

capsoltechnologies.com (https://www.capsoltechnologies.com/).
